Moving Gmail Signatures to the top of emails

Currently, when you enable the signature feature in Gmail the signature ends up being at the bottom of the email. This means that if you’re replying to an email, the signature is at the bottom.

Most other email system has this at the top, how do you move this so that it’s at the top?

There’s a simple answer and it’s within gmail labs. To be honest I didn’t even know that gmail labs existed. Anyways, follow these steps:

1. Click on options (wheel at the top right corner)
2. Click mail settings
3. Click labs

4. Search for signature tweaks
5. Select enable

That’s all you need.
